
Who are we when stripped of our societal veneer? "Devils" by Fyodor Dostoevsky is a haunting exploration of this question. The narrative plunges into the depths of the human psyche, revealing a world distorted by political idealism and moral decay. Dostoevsky masterfully weaves a tale of a small town's descent into chaos, driven by a group of radicals hell-bent on overthrowing their society. This profound work is not merely a political commentary, but also a profound exploration of the human capacity for good and evil.
